If ifrmware and FPGA version show up correctly in HX3 Remote "Board Info" and green "LEDs" are on, everything should be OK.
Which board version (3.2 = mk2, 3.3=mk3) are you using? Which scan board? Expander or plain HX3 board?
Pls check the following:
- set checkboxes in Finalize Settings according to your installation
- Hit the Finalize button after all updates and adjustments have been made
- Did you accidentaly enabled a wrong Scan Board in Finalize Settings, so all notes would sound the same time? Try with "MIDI IN" Scan Board setting to check.
- updated the Reverb DSP with anything else than dsp_rev.bin in Advanced page (should not happen, either)
- uploaded appropriate mk2 or mk3 firmware. mk2 may not work on mk3 boards, xxx_std may not work on MIDI expanders.
